What is Baby Cauliflower
Baby cauliflower (one brand being CAULILINI®), is a young, immature version of cauliflower, that is picked when it is still in a tightly packed bundle instead of a big round ball.
Baby cauliflower is less bitter, and can have a delicious, light flavor – but does need to be cooked a bit longer to soft.
How To Pan Fry Baby Cauliflower
These methods will help you get perfect cauliflower that isn’t bitter, every time.
- Cook to soft, but don’t overcook. Mushy baby cauliflower is pretty flavorless, so you’ll want to cook to soft, but not mushy.
- Brown baby cauliflower well. You should have lots of browned charred bits – they add SO much delicious buttery flavor – don’t stir or flip too often, and let cauliflower really crisp and brown in the pan.

Garlic Lemon Baby Cauliflower Recipe
Garlic Lemon Baby Cauliflower Recipe - pan fried baby cauliflower loaded with tons of lemon and garlic flavor for an easy vegan side dish that is keto compatible and low carb!
Ingredients
- 1 tbsp clarified butter
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 1 package baby cauliflower
- 1 tablespoon minced garlic
- juice of 1 lemon
- celtic sea salt, ½ tsp
- ¼ cup water
Instructions
- In a large pan, heat butter until it is melted on medium high.
- Add olive oil and garlic, toss until fragrant (about 30 seconds.)
- Add baby cauliflower, toss frequently until browned and bright green, about 5 minutes.
- Add salt, toss over broccolini.
- Add lemon juice and water, cook until liquid is cooked down and baby cauliflower is soft, another 5 minutes.
- Serve hot.
